English: This street is named after Columbano Bordalo Pinheiro (Born Lisbon 21 November 1857 – Died Lisbon 6 November 1929), who is usually referred to as Columbano, who was a Portuguese Realist painter. Columbano was a well known Republican, so it wasn't surprising that after the Republic proclamation, in 1910, he was invited to design the flag of the new regime and was nominated director of the National Museum of Contemporary Art, currently the Chiado Museum, in Lisbon, of which he was in charge from 1914 to 1927. The best collection of his paintings is in the Chiado Museum, in Lisbon. He's also represented in some of the finest Portuguese museums, like the National Museum Soares dos Reis, in Porto.
